In a grazing food chain, if the energy available to the tertiary consumer is 40 kJ , what is the Net Primary Productivity (NPP) of the producers in this ecosystem?
Options
- A4 kJ
- B400 kJ
- C40,000 kJ
- D4,000 kJ
Correct answer
D. 4,000 kJ
Step-by-step solution
In a grazing food chain, the trophic levels are arranged as follows: Producers (1st trophic level) Primary consumers (2nd trophic level) Secondary consumers (3rd trophic level) Tertiary consumers (4th trophic level). According to Lindeman's 10% law, only 10% of the energy is transferred from one trophic level to the next.
